Ancient Belief in the One God Yahweh
In ancient times, the belief in the one God Yahweh was associated with the Israelites. The concept of Yahweh as the one true God is a central tenet of the monotheistic religion of Judaism. This belief is rooted in the ancient texts and scriptures of the Hebrew Bible, also known as the Old Testament in the Christian tradition.
The belief in Yahweh as the one true God is a fundamental aspect of the religious and cultural identity of the ancient Israelites. This belief distinguished them from neighboring polytheistic societies and played a significant role in shaping their religious practices, social structure, and worldview.
The monotheistic belief in Yahweh as the one true God is a defining feature of ancient Israelite religion and has had a profound influence on the development of monotheistic traditions in the broader Abrahamic religious heritage.
The ancient Israelites' belief in Yahweh as the one true God is a cornerstone of their religious and cultural identity, and it continues to be a central tenet of the faith of modern-day Judaism This belief has also had a significant impact on the development of monotheistic traditions in Christianity and Islam
